Common problems and causes for Liftmaster Garage Door Opener Troubleshoot
Below are the top issues people face with LiftMaster openers and quick causes to check first.
-
Remote control not working
- Causes: dead battery, lost programming, interference, damaged remote.
- Quick check: replace battery and try reprogramming following the motor’s learn button steps.
-
Wall control or keypad fails
- Causes: wiring fault, lock feature enabled, or a failed control unit.
- Quick check: verify the lock button is off and inspect wall control wiring at the motor head.
-
Door reverses when closing or won’t close completely
- Causes: misaligned safety sensors, wrong force settings, or obstructions on the track.
- Quick check: inspect sensor LEDs, clear the track, and re-check force limit settings.
-
Door moves slowly or unevenly
- Causes: worn rollers, dry tracks, motor strain, or low battery backup.
- Quick check: lubricate rollers and rails, and inspect roller condition.
-
Loud noises or grinding
- Causes: loose hardware, worn gears, or misaligned trolley.
- Quick check: tighten bolts and check for metal wear inside drive unit.
-
Power issues or opener won’t respond
- Causes: tripped breaker, blown transformer, or disconnected power harness.
- Quick check: check outlet, test another device on same outlet, and inspect wiring connectors.

Step-by-step Liftmaster Garage Door Opener Troubleshoot guide
Follow this ordered process to find and fix the most common problems safely.
-
Safety first
- Unplug the opener or turn off the circuit breaker before hands-on work.
- Keep fingers and tools away from moving parts.
-
Check power and basic electronics
- Ensure the opener is plugged in and the circuit breaker is on.
- Test the outlet with a lamp to confirm power.
- Inspect the power cord for damage.
-
Test remote and keypad
- Replace the remote battery and try again.
- Reprogram the remote using the motor’s learn button (refer to the opener label).
- If keypad fails, replace batteries and re-enter the PIN.
-
Inspect safety sensors
- Verify sensor LEDs are lit and steady when aligned.
- Clean lenses and remove obstructions.
- Adjust sensor angle until LEDs show correct status.
-
Check door balance and manual operation
- Disconnect the opener by pulling the emergency release handle.
- Manually lift the door halfway; it should stay put. If not, springs need service.
- Reconnect and test opener after manual balance is good.
-
Adjust travel limits and force
- Use the limit and force knobs or dials on the motor head to fine-tune travel.
- Make small adjustments and test the door after each change.
-
Listen for unusual sounds
- Grinding or plastic sounds can mean worn gears or stripped sprocket.
- Squeaks often mean lubrication or worn rollers.
-
Reset and diagnostics
- For persistent errors, perform a factory reset or watch the opener’s diagnostic LED for blink codes.
- Record blink patterns and consult the manual or installer for the meaning.
-
Re-test multiple cycles
- Run the door through at least five open/close cycles to confirm stability.
- Note any recurring pattern to narrow down the cause.

Tools, safety tips, and preparation for Liftmaster Garage Door Opener Troubleshoot
Have these tools on hand before you begin troubleshooting:
-
Basic tools
- Phillips and flat driver, adjustable wrench, pliers, tape measure.
-
Diagnostics and safety gear
- Step ladder, flashlight, safety glasses, gloves.
-
Replacement parts to keep handy
- Remote battery, spare remote, sensor brackets, light bulbs.
Safety tips:
- Always disconnect power before working near the motor head.
- Never adjust or remove torsion springs yourself; springs are dangerous and require a pro.
- Use the emergency release only when the door is closed or when trained.

When to call a professional for Liftmaster Garage Door Opener Troubleshoot
Some jobs need a trained tech. Call a professional when:
- The door is off its track or shows severe bent rails.
- Torsion spring repair or replacement is needed.
- You see frayed cables or they are slack under tension.
- The opener has internal mechanical failure, grinding, or smoke.
- Diagnostic codes point to complex board or motor failure.

Maintenance checklist and preventive tips for Liftmaster Garage Door Opener Troubleshoot
Routine maintenance prevents most problems. Use this checklist every 6 months:
-
Visual inspection
- Check rollers, cables, pulleys, and hinges for wear.
-
Lubrication
- Apply garage-door lubricant to rollers, hinges, and the opener’s chain or screw drive as recommended.
-
Test safety features
- Place an object under the door and close; the door should reverse. Check sensor alignment.
-
Tighten hardware
- Tighten loose bolts on the door and motor bracket.
-
Clean sensors and lens
- Wipe the sensor lens gently with a soft cloth to remove dust.
-
Check backup battery (if equipped)
- Test backup operation and replace battery per manufacturer schedule.

How do I reset my LiftMaster garage door opener?
You can reset by pressing and holding the Learn button on the motor head until the LED turns off, then reprogram remotes and keypads. Check the owner’s label for exact timing since models vary.
Why does my LiftMaster opener reverse right away?
Immediate reversal usually indicates misaligned safety sensors or an obstruction. Clean sensors and verify the sensor LEDs are steady and aligned.
How do I know if my opener’s force needs adjustment?
If the door stalls or reverses near the floor, force may be too low; if it slams shut, force may be too high. Make small force adjustments and test the door after each change.
Can I replace LiftMaster remote battery myself?
Yes. Most remotes open with a small screw or snap case and use a button cell battery. Replace with the correct size and program if needed.
What causes intermittent remote operation?
Interference, low battery, or a fading learn memory can cause intermittency. Try fresh batteries, reprogram the remote, and test away from potential interference sources.

What do the blinking lights on my LiftMaster mean?
Blinking lights indicate diagnostic codes for errors like motor faults, safety sensor problems, or memory issues. Count blinks and compare to your model’s diagnostic chart to identify the likely fault.
Why won’t my LiftMaster remote reprogram?
A remote may not reprogram if the Learn button was not pressed long enough, the battery is weak, or the motor head has a fault. Replace the battery and follow the exact learn sequence printed on the motor label.
How often should I service my LiftMaster opener?
Service basic maintenance every six months and do a full inspection annually. Regular checks reduce the chance of sudden failures and extend unit life.
Is it safe to adjust the springs myself?
No. Adjusting torsion springs is hazardous and should be performed by a trained technician. Mistakes can lead to serious injury.
My door makes a grinding noise—what should I do?
Stop using the opener if you hear grinding and inspect for stripped gears, broken plastic parts inside the drive unit, or worn sprockets. Have a pro inspect the motor head and gear assembly.
Can a power surge damage my LiftMaster opener?
Yes, surges can harm the circuit board or motor. Use a surge protector or have a pro check the opener if you suspect a surge after storms or electrical work.
How can I test the safety sensors quickly?
Wave a broom across the sensor beam while the door closes; the door should stop and reverse. If it doesn’t, check sensor alignment and wiring.
